CeBIT: Anti-Trojan Service to tackle phishers

RSA is presenting, at CeBIT, its new FraudActionSM Anti-Trojan Service, which aims to help businesses to protect their organisation, brands and customers from a new generation of crimeware attacks, such as session hijacking trojans and keyloggers. According to the vendor, the service has been developed based on previous experiences with threat protection services and the already available Anti-Phishing and Anti-Pharming Services.

RSA FraudAction Anti-Trojan allows companies such as financial institutions to detect which crimeware is being used to target their customers and how exactly this is taking place. In addition, the service should block an institution's customers from accessing an 'infection point' on the web and help in closing down malicious sites and drop sites - sites on which phished data is collected.
